Output d3bfc32380563df1bf0548451c76e9ea655141a869ca29c0630bb685e9aed661:1

value
541394343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6feb5e436eacebdf65eec87d32b3658e645c921e OP_EQUAL
address
3BtntWNqRgWZANqGjEtgijrFw7UJFRuvU1
transaction
d3bfc32380563df1bf0548451c76e9ea655141a869ca29c0630bb685e9aed661
spent
true